Understanding the Core Mechanics

The fundamental gameplay of this style of game is remarkably simple, making it accessible to players of all experience levels. A player begins by placing a bet on a round. Once the bet is confirmed, the game launches, visually depicted as an airplane taking off and gaining altitude. Crucially, as the airplane climbs, a multiplier increases in real-time. This multiplier directly impacts the potential payout, meaning the longer the player waits, the greater the potential profit. The challenge, of course, is knowing when to stop the ascent and cash out before the aircraft crashes. A crash results in the immediate loss of the initial bet. This core loop of risk and reward is what drives the game's engaging momentum, demanding quick thinking and calculated decisions from the player. Success isn’t about luck alone; it’s about understanding probabilities, managing risk, and developing a personal strategy.

The Role of the Random Number Generator (RNG)

At the heart of fairness and unpredictability in these games is the Random Number Generator. The RNG is a sophisticated algorithm that ensures each round is independent and the outcome is genuinely random. This is essential for maintaining trust and integrity within the gaming platform. It dictates the point at which the plane will crash, making it impossible to predict with certainty. Players should always seek platforms that utilize certified and independently audited RNGs to ensure fair gameplay. Reputable providers will openly share information about their RNG certifications, demonstrating a commitment to transparency and responsible gaming. The effectiveness of the RNG is paramount to the integrity of the entire experience.

Bankroll Management is Key

Regardless of your chosen strategy, effective bankroll management is paramount. This involves setting a budget for your gaming session and adhering to it strictly. Never bet more than you can afford to lose, and avoid chasing losses. A common rule of thumb is to bet no more than 1-5% of your total bankroll on any single round. This helps to weather inevitable losing streaks and protect your capital. Furthermore, it’s wise to set win targets and quit when you reach them. Greed can be a dangerous adversary, leading to reckless bets and ultimately, the erosion of your profits. A disciplined approach to bankroll management is essential for long-term success and responsible gaming.

  • Set a budget before you start playing.
  • Bet only a small percentage of your bankroll per round.
  • Establish win and loss limits.
  • Avoid chasing losses.
  • Take regular breaks to maintain perspective.

These principles, followed consistently, are fundamental to enjoying the game responsibly and maximizing your potential for profit. Ignoring these guidelines can quickly lead to financial distress and a negative gaming experience.

The Psychology of the Game: Why It's So Addictive

The compelling nature of this game isn’t solely rooted in its simple mechanics or potential for financial gain. A significant factor lies in the psychological principles at play. The increasing multiplier triggers a sense of anticipation and excitement, activating the brain’s reward system. The near-misses – moments when the plane almost crashes but continues to climb – further heighten the excitement and reinforce the urge to keep playing. This creates a feedback loop that can be incredibly addictive, particularly for individuals prone to risk-taking behavior. The intermittent reinforcement, where rewards are unpredictable, is a powerful driver of compulsion. It’s crucial to be aware of these psychological mechanisms and to approach the game with caution and self-awareness.
